Georgia and Indiana do not give the same test. Each state writes its own assessment and sets its own passing score, so the two proficiency rows above are not directly comparable — the difference between them partly measures which standard is harder. Students per teacher and the school count are unaffected, and each profile ranks its own proficiency within its own state.
